Transaction 3e76bdbfcc81a7faf18cf0fbd658c90efe3596e012ac32702579021a32bd22f2
1 Input
1 Output
-
3e76bdbfcc81a7faf18cf0fbd658c90efe3596e012ac32702579021a32bd22f2:0
- value
- 37788800
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d390ffeec4a1f4686f40a59074d4e1f96290afd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1587mQPUpxeVUmrZZHfhienbPGta4QXK6V